PostSubject: Re: 11th Doctor's Outfit   11th Doctor's Outfit EmptyMon Jul 20, 2009 4:46 pm

The style-over-costume thing makes sense. #s 3, 4, and to a lesser extent, 7, 9 and 10 all wore multiple variations on individual themes rather than singular costumes, and I wouldn't mind seeing some more experimentation in a similar vein. If you look at the three costumes we saw #7 in, there's a real progression there, and it might be cool to see such a progression on-screen.

PostSubject: Re: 11th Doctor's Outfit   11th Doctor's Outfit EmptyTue Jul 21, 2009 10:58 am

I think that's an optical illusion. The doors on the previous version were 6'10" tall, and I'd imagine these are pretty close to that. It's probably got a taller base, and the roof is stacked high like Hartnell's TARDIS. both of which make it look bigger (plus, I don't think Matt Smith is as tall as #s 9 and 10).
